Property panel
Shows the number and name of the selected item. If you touch the
panel to enter logging information for the selected item, the entered
information is also displayed in the property panel.
(6)
In/Out panel
Shows the selected item's timecodes of the In and Out points.
(7)
DELETE
Deletes the selected item.
OPEN
Opens the selected item.
NEW
Not currently implemented.
COPY
Copies an item. In the desired destination, touch
Paste
to copy the
selected item. [Paste is not displayed until Copy has been selected.]
SEND
Copies the selected item to the destination that you set in "Network"
on the Config screen. For more information about the settings, see
"Transferring items (SEND function)" on page 60
.
CUT
Removes the selected item. Touch
Move
to move the selected item.
[Move is not displayed until Cut has been selected.]
VIEW
Toggles the view of the item in a slot between the thumbnail and the
keyword.
Scroll button
Touch this to scroll the shot box view up or down.
Keep touching this to scroll the display automatically.

Play status
This icon indicates the play status of the item. For example, this clip is
cued up on player channel 1.
(2)
Super Slo-Mo icon
This icon is shown if the item is a Super Slo-Mo clip. Displays s3 with
yellow background if Super Slo-Mo x3 and s2 with yellow background
if Super Slo-Mo x2.
